To fix a damaged uPVC window, take off the screw cap caps first. This can be accomplished easily using a standard screwdriver. Next, remove the screw that binds the handle to the bottom of the window. It can be difficult, but it's essential to be careful not to damage the window frame.

After taking the screw off, carefully unscrew and take the handle away from the window. Then, take a measurement of the spindle, which is the square peg protruding from the handle's base. It is important to remember that the size of the spindle will differ depending on the type of handle, so make sure you purchase an alternative that is the same length as the old one.

Remove the old handles and screws. The cutouts for the spindle's square shape and two screw holes will be revealed. You can now measure how long the spindle is. Drop something into the hole to see how far it travels. This will give you the maximum length of spindle that will fit in the space you have.

There are many different kinds of handles made of upvc. The older type of handle is referred to as a Cockspur and the more modern ones are called Espag. Cockspur handles are distinguished by a spur that is locked on top of a wedge inside the window frame. Espag handles make use of the spindle to operate an locking mechanism inside the window.

When you are choosing a replacement upvc door handle handle, you must consider the spindle and the step height. The step height is the distance between the base of the handle and the point at which it engages with the window frame. This measurement can differ between brands and you should examine your old handles to see what the step height is.

It is a common mistake to purchase a handle that is that is the same size as your previous one but with the wrong blade length. If you use the blade that is angled instead of flat the handle may break or be difficult to close the windows.

Another thing to consider is whether or not you are using a cranked or inline handle. In-line handles are straight with the locking point in the center and can be turned left or right. Cranked handles have a slight angle between the grip and the locking point. They can only be twisted only one way.
